From Russia with love on 19th Ave.

19th Avenue is funky. Dotted with businesses and homes cool, quirky and queer, it has an organic kind of Seattle funk. While we don’t know exactly how funky its Winter Ball 2006 will be, the Russian Cultural Center at 704 19th Ave is definitely emblematic of the street’s odd appeal. It’s the kind of place that might make you ask, ‘Why?’ and then, ‘Why here?’

This Sunday Feb. 12th, they’re reportedly holding some sort of ‘semi-formal’ event. If you’re looking for something out of the ordinary to do with your Sunday night, consider these promised offerings:

  • Karaoke, fun games and activities with prizes
  • Two DJs and music for all tastes
  • Professional dance performances and free dance lessons
  • Appetizers provided, beer and wine bar for purchase

We consider it highly inappropriate to not attend events we recommend, so even though we’re not sure we’ll have the guts to wander in Sunday night, now we have to go. What will it be like? Will they make us speak Russian? We can’t predict. Why? Why here? Basically, it will a typical trip down 19th Ave. Only there will be more people around speaking Russian and wearing formal gowns. We’re picturing our own little version of the ‘Russian Ark‘ — Seattle, вы любит станцевать?
